Compartir a través de


CMiniFrameWnd::Create

Crea la ventana de marco recudido de Windows y la asocia al objeto de CMiniFrameWnd .

virtual BOOL Create(
   LPCTSTR lpClassName,
   LPCTSTR lpWindowName,
   DWORD dwStyle,
   const RECT& rect,
   CWnd* pParentWnd = NULL,
   UINT nID = 0
);

Parámetros

  • lpClassName
    Señala una cadena de caracteres terminada en null que denomina la clase de Windows.el nombre de clase puede ser cualquier nombre registrado con la función global de Clase .Si NULL, la clase de ventana está registrado para se por el marco.MFC proporciona a clase predeterminada los estilos y los atributos siguientes:

    • Establece el bit de estilo CS_DBLCLKS, que envía mensajes de doble clic al procedimiento de ventana cuando el usuario hace doble clic con el mouse.

    • Establece los bits de estilo CS_HREDRAW y CS_VREDRAW, que dirige el contenido del área cliente sea rediseñados cuando la ventana cambia de tamaño.

    • Establece la clase el cursor al estándar IDC_ARROWde Windows.

    • Establece el pincel del fondo de la clase a NULL, por lo que la ventana no borrará su fondo.

    • Establece el icono de clase al estándar, icono el logotipo de Windows de agitar-indicador.

    • Establece la ventana al tamaño predeterminado y posición, como se indica en Windows.

  • lpWindowName
    Señala una cadena de caracteres terminada en null que contiene el nombre de la ventana.

  • dwStyle
    Especifica los atributos de estilo de ventana.Éstos pueden incluir estilos de ventana estándar y uno o más de los estilos especiales siguientes:

    • MFS_MOVEFRAME Permitir la ventana de mini- cuadro que se desplazará haciendo clic en los bordes de la ventana, no sólo la leyenda.

    • El cambio de tamaño de las neutralizaciones deMFS_4THICKFRAME de la ventana de mini- cuadro.

    • MFS_SYNCACTIVE sincroniza la activación de la ventana de mini- cuadro a la activación de la ventana primaria.

    • MFS_THICKFRAME Permitir que la ventana de mini- cuadro a ser tan pequeña ordenados como el contenido del área cliente permite.

    • MFS_BLOCKSYSMENU deshabilita el acceso al menú del sistema y al menú de control, y los convierte a la parte de la leyenda (barra de título).

    Vea CWnd:: Crear para obtener una descripción de los valores posibles de estilo de ventana.La combinación típica que utiliza para ventanas de marco recudido es WS_POPUP|WS_CAPTION|WS_SYSMENU.

  • rect
    Una estructura de RECT que especifica las dimensiones deseadas desde la ventana.

  • pParentWnd
    Señala la ventana primaria.uso NULL para las ventanas de nivel superior.

  • nID
    Si la ventana de marco recudido se crea como una ventana secundaria, éste es el identificador del control secundario; si no 0.

Valor devuelto

Distinto de cero si correctamente; si no 0.

Comentarios

Crear inicializa el nombre de clase y el nombre de ventana y registra los valores predeterminados del estilo y elemento primario.

Requisitos

encabezado: afxwin.h

Vea también

Referencia

Clase de CMiniFrameWnd

Gráfico de jerarquía

CFrameWnd::Create

CWnd::Create

CWnd::CreateEx

Clase CFrameWnd